
Ice Cream is a no-code Web3 platform that democratizes algorithmic crypto trading. Today, automated trading bots are only accessible to developers and quants who can write code — the average person is locked out. Ice Cream changes that by giving anyone a simple, chat-driven, and drag-and-drop interface where they can describe their trading strategy in plain English, watch their AI agent get configured in real time, and deploy it to the blockchain in minutes. The platform supports multiple trading strategies out of the box — spot trading, margin trading, sniper trading, meme coin hunting, and arbitrage — all executable by AI agents that run 24/7 without the user lifting a finger. Every trade is executed on-chain, making it fully transparent and verifiable. Under the hood, Ice Cream combines a conversational AI layer built on an Ollama, a blockchain execution layer on Base (Ethereum L2), and a clean no-code builder interface built with Next.js and Framer Motion. Users connect their Web3 wallet, configure their agent through a chat wizard, and monitor their performance through a vibrant, data-rich dashboard. The target users are crypto-curious individuals in emerging markets, who understand trading but lack the technical skills to build bots themselves. Ice Cream meets them where they are, removes the technical barrier entirely, and puts institutional-grade trading automation in their hands.

The Deriv AI Risk Coach is a real-time assistant built as a Deriv plugin that helps traders make safer, more disciplined decisions. Instead of trying to predict market prices, the system focuses on something far more practical and impactful: trader behavior and risk management. Many retail traders lose money not because strategies are impossible, but because of emotional trading, overexposure, and poor risk control. The Risk Coach addresses this by monitoring live trading activity and identifying patterns such as overtrading, increasing stake sizes after losses, Martingale-style behavior, lack of stop-loss discipline, and rapid re-entry into trades. When these patterns appear, the assistant provides clear, non-technical warnings and guidance to help users pause, rethink, and manage risk more effectively. The system uses trade data, account metrics, and behavior patterns from Deriv products like Synthetic Indices, CFDs, Options, and DBot strategies. It evaluates how users trade over time, calculates a dynamic risk profile, and surfaces insights such as position size recommendations, exposure alerts, and behavioral flags. For automated traders, it can scan bot logic to detect dangerous loops and unsustainable strategies before they cause major losses. A key part of the experience is the explanation layer. After trades, the assistant translates activity into simple learning insights, helping users understand what went right, what went wrong, and what to improve. This turns everyday trading into a continuous learning loop rather than trial and error. The goal of the Deriv AI Risk Coach is to protect traders, improve long-term success, and make the platform more beginner-friendly by embedding behavioral intelligence directly into the trading experience.
